Used Books and Art at the Library:

Nearly every month (on the last Thursday), the Friends host a used book and art sale in our basement bookstore. We have thousands of gently used books and some really beautiful art for sale at ridiculously low prices.

Shop for Hardback books, Paperback books, Puzzles, Children Books, Audio Books, DVD's, CD's, and Special Price Books (Alaska collector's books, autographed books, etc).

GRAB BAGS of books bundled together are available for one low price of $5. Each Grab Bag contains about 30 books.

Donate Books and Art:

All of the books and art we sell are donated to us by generous members of the community. If you have books or art that you would like to donate, please feel free to contact us. We would be happy to take them off your hands!

Small donations can be left at the Circulation Desk at the library during regular library hours. We accept the following items in good condition:

  • Hard Backs, Fiction and Non-fiction
  • Paperbacks
  • DVD's Blu-rays, and CDs
  • Puzzles

We do not accept:

  • Magazines, Newspapers, Catalogs
  • Video tapes, Records
  • Books that are smelly, moldy, damaged, or marked
  • Computer books, encyclopedias, and text books
  • Company or equipment manuals

All donations are very much appreciated. All proceeds from the sales are used to fund community programs at the library.


Self Serve Book Shopping:

The BOOK SALE SHELF in the foyer is always well stocked with a wonderful selection of gently used books. Shop anytime the library is open. Simply place your money in the donation box.

Watch for specials such as gardening books in the summer, craft books, and music books.

Hardback books are $1 each. Paperback books are 25 cents each or 5 for $1.

Canvas Book Bags:

Purchase one of our thick canvas book bags for $15 and fill it up at any of our monthly book sales for only $5. 

Bring it back every time you come to a book sale and fill it up again for only $5.

These bags hold a LOT of books.
